Choosing Garment Materials for Cleanroom Integrity

Garment selection is a paramount factor in maintaining the sterility and purity of cleanroom environments. To achieve optimal contamination control, it's essential to choose materials that are resistant to shedding of particles and fibers. Natural fibers such as cotton and wool have a higher likelihood of shedding, presenting a risk for cleanroom applications. Synthetic fabrics like polyester, nylon, and polypropylene offer superior protection against particle release. Additionally, garments should be constructed with tightly woven seams and minimal embellishments to minimize potential sources of contamination.

A well-chosen garment can make a substantial difference in preserving the cleanroom's integrity. Selecting materials that are breathable while offering effective protection against particle intrusion is key for maintaining a healthy and productive work environment.

Garments for a Contaminant-Free Environment

In the stringent world of cleanrooms, maintaining an immaculate environment is paramount. Particle levels must be meticulously controlled to ensure the integrity of critical processes and products. While sophisticated ventilation systems and filtration protocols are essential, your attire serves as the first line of defense against contamination.

Cleanroom apparel is specifically designed to minimize the shedding of fibers. It's crafted from non-shedding fabrics that are resistant to electrostatic discharge and provide a physical barrier between personnel and the sensitive workspace.

  • Proper selection and maintenance of cleanroom apparel is crucial for maintaining environmental integrity.
  • Regular laundering procedures, using validated detergents and processes, are essential to prevent reintroduction of contaminants.

The Impact of Cleanroom Garments on Product Integrity

Maintaining product integrity within a controlled environment is paramount for numerous industries. Specialized clothing play a pivotal role in achieving this objective by minimizing the introduction of contaminants, such as particles, fibers, and microorganisms, which can compromise the quality and functionality of products. These garments are meticulously designed to create a barrier between personnel and sensitive manufacturing areas. They typically consist of tightly woven fabrics, sealed seams, and specialized materials that effectively reduce the shedding of lint and particles.

  • Additionally, cleanroom garments help maintain temperature and humidity control within the workspace, ensuring optimal conditions for product manufacturing and processing.
  • Selecting appropriate cleanroom garments based on the specific needs of the process is crucial for effective contamination control.

Ultimately, the use of cleanroom garments plays a vital role in safeguarding product integrity by minimizing contamination risks and ensuring a controlled manufacturing environment.
